Re: Plan for an Xwayland 23.2 release

2023-07-07 Thread Olivier Fourdan
Hey Michel,

On Fri, Jul 7, 2023 at 5:16 PM Michel Dänzer  wrote:
>
> Sounds great to me. Hopefully we can merge 
> https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1131 before 
> cutting the branch, assuming no major issues with it come up in the meantime.

Yes, I have that one in mind :)

Cheers
Olivier



Re: Plan for an Xwayland 23.2 release

2023-07-07 Thread Michel Dänzer
On 7/7/23 14:52, Olivier Fourdan wrote:
> Hi all,
> 
> On Thu, Jun 15, 2023 at 11:01 AM Olivier Fourdan  wrote:
>>
>> Hi all,
>>
>> There are changes in Xwayland that I would like to see landed as part
>> of another Xwayland 23.2 release this year, as those could not make it
>> on time for 23.1, namely libEI support (now that libEI 1.0 was
>> released), and possibly  a few other changes:
>>
>>  - Add EI support
>>https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/975
>>  - Implement wp_tearing_control_v1
>>https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/665
>>
> 
> Both merge requests have now landed, so I'd like to start the process.
> 
> For this purpose, I've created a new milestone "Xwayland-23.2.0":
> https://gitlab.freedesktop.org/xorg/xserver/-/milestones/16
> 
> And pushed the  preparation work in a merge request:
> https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1132
> 
> (** Not ** to be merged until the branch for xwayland 23.2 is created!)
> 
> As for the schedule, I would like to propose the following:
> 
>  * July 19th, 2023: Xwayland 23.2.0 RC1
>  * August 2nd, 2023: Xwayland 23.2.0 RC2
>  * August 16th, 2023: Xwayland 23.2.0

Sounds great to me. Hopefully we can merge 
https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1131 before 
cutting the branch, assuming no major issues with it come up in the meantime.


-- 
Earthling Michel Dänzer|  https://redhat.com
Libre software enthusiast  | Mesa and Xwayland developer



Re: Plan for an Xwayland 23.2 release

2023-07-07 Thread Olivier Fourdan
Hi all,

On Thu, Jun 15, 2023 at 11:01 AM Olivier Fourdan  wrote:
>
> Hi all,
>
> There are changes in Xwayland that I would like to see landed as part
> of another Xwayland 23.2 release this year, as those could not make it
> on time for 23.1, namely libEI support (now that libEI 1.0 was
> released), and possibly  a few other changes:
>
>  - Add EI support
>https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/975
>  - Implement wp_tearing_control_v1
>https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/665
>

Both merge requests have now landed, so I'd like to start the process.

For this purpose, I've created a new milestone "Xwayland-23.2.0":
https://gitlab.freedesktop.org/xorg/xserver/-/milestones/16

And pushed the  preparation work in a merge request:
https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/1132

(** Not ** to be merged until the branch for xwayland 23.2 is created!)

As for the schedule, I would like to propose the following:

 * July 19th, 2023: Xwayland 23.2.0 RC1
 * August 2nd, 2023: Xwayland 23.2.0 RC2
 * August 16th, 2023: Xwayland 23.2.0

Cheers
Olivier



Plan for an Xwayland 23.2 release

2023-06-15 Thread Olivier Fourdan
Hi all,

There are changes in Xwayland that I would like to see landed as part
of another Xwayland 23.2 release this year, as those could not make it
on time for 23.1, namely libEI support (now that libEI 1.0 was
released), and possibly  a few other changes:

 - Add EI support
   https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/975
 - Implement wp_tearing_control_v1
   https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ests/665

The latter unfortunately needs a new release of xorgproto because
2023.1 was missing a version bump for the Present proto, yikes!

- https://gitlab.freedesktop.org/xorg/proto/xorgproto/-/merge_requests/75

I plan to make an xorgproto release with that fix today or tomorrow.

It would be a good time to (re)consider the GLAMOR fixes that have
been pending for some time:

 - 
https://gitlab.freedesktop.org/xorg/xserver/-/merge_requests?label_name[]=glamor

Thanks
Olivier